The Anatomy of Online Business Automation

An online business automation journey often begins with identifying repetitive tasks that consume time but add little strategic value. These tasks might include email marketing, customer support, invoicing, or inventory management. By automating them, businesses free up resources to focus on innovation and growth.

For example, an e-commerce store can automate order confirmations, shipping updates, and customer feedback requests. This not only improves efficiency but also enhances customer satisfaction by ensuring timely communication.

Real-Life Examples That Shaped the Market

One notable case involved a SaaS startup that used online business automation to manage customer onboarding. By automating tutorials, reminders, and support tickets, the company reduced churn and increased customer retention. Another success story came from the healthcare sector, where clinics automated appointment scheduling and patient reminders. The result was fewer missed appointments, improved patient care, and higher operational efficiency.

The Business Fallout of Automation

For traditional businesses, the rise of online business automation is both a challenge and an opportunity. Companies that fail to adapt risk losing market share, while those that embrace automation unlock new revenue streams.

Marketing teams now use automation to segment audiences, personalize campaigns, and track conversions. Finance departments rely on automation for invoicing, expense tracking, and compliance. Even HR teams deploy automation to streamline recruitment and employee engagement.
